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Water Damage: The severity of the flooding impacts the overall cost, with more extensive damage requiring more extensive repairs.
- Type of Water: Clean water, grey water, and black water each have different cleanup protocols and costs, with black water being the most expensive due to contamination risks.
- Basement Size: Larger basements require more time and resources to clean, increasing the overall cost.
- Materials Affected: The type of materials damaged, such as carpets, drywall, or wooden structures, affects the cost due to varying repair or replacement expenses.
- Labor Costs: Local labor rates in Southfield, MI, can vary, influencing the total cost of the cleanup process.
- Equipment Needed: The necessity for specialized equipment like pumps, dehumidifiers, and air scrubbers can add to the overall expense.
- Mold Remediation: If mold growth is detected, additional costs for mold removal and treatment will be incurred.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(Southfield, MI) |
---|---|
Water Extraction |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Drying and Dehumidifying | $800 - $2,500 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$4,000 |
Carpet Cleaning/Removal | $200 - $1,000 |
Drywall Replacement |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Electrical System Check | $150 - $500 |
Structural Repairs | $2,000 - $10,000 |
